About this earthquake

On October 28, 2025 at 07:10 UTC, a magnitude M4.9 earthquake occurred near WESTERN TURKEY (Turkey). The hypocenter lay relatively close to the surface at around 6 km, increasing how strongly it was felt. Tremors of this size are distinctly felt and can occasionally cause light damage.

The data is provided by EMSC and cross-checked across seismological networks. Turkey: over the past 24 hours, QuakeMap24 logged 49 earthquakes, the strongest at M2.8.

Why depth matters

Shallow quakes release energy near the surface — shaking is felt more strongly and damage potential is higher.
